NexStar SE - General Features:
- Quick release fork arm mount, optical tube and accessory tray for no-tool setup
- Celestron's unique patented single fork arm with integral hand control design provides a rigid and smooth operating structure for the optical tube
- Sturdy computerized Altazimuth mount
- Ultra sturdy steel tripod with accessory tray
NexStar SE - Computerised Mount Features:
- Proven NexStar computer control technology
- 40,000 object database with 200 user-definable objects and expanded information on over 200 objects
- SkyAlign allows you to align on any three bright celestial objects, making for a fast and easy alignment process
- Flash upgradeable hand control software and motor control units for downloading product updates over the Internet
- Custom database lists of all the most famous deep-sky objects by name and catalog number; the most beautiful double, triple and quadruple stars; variable star; solar systems; objects and asterisms
- DC Servo motors with encoders on both axes
- Autoguider port for long exposure astrophotography
- Double line, 16-character Liquid Crystal Display Hand Control with backlit LED buttons for easy operation of goto features
- NexRemote telescope control software and RS-232 cable included for advanced control of your telescope via computer
- GPS-compatible with optional CN16 GPS Accessory (93963)
SPECIFICATIONS:
MOUNT : Single Fork Arm Altazimuth
DOVETAIL COMPATIBILITY : Quick Release Tube Clamp
CD ROM: NexRemote V1.6.14 and "The Sky®" Level 1
TRIPOD : Steel
POWER SUPPLY : 8-AA batteries (not included)
TRIPOD AND MOUNT WEIGHT : 9 lb (4.08 kg)
MOTOR DRIVE : Integrated D.C. Electronics
COMPUTER HAND CONTROL : Double line, 16 character Liquid Crystal Display with 19 fiber optic backlit LED buttons
SLEW SPEEDS : Nine slew speeds: 5°/sec, 3°/sec, 1°/sec, 64x, 16x, 8x, 4x, 1x, .5x
TRACKING MODES : Alt-Az, EQ North & EQ South
ALIGNMENT PROCEDURES : SkyAlign, Auto 2-Star Align, 1-Star Align, 2-Star Align, Solar System Align
DATABASE : 40,000 objects, 200 user defined programmable objects. Enhanced information on over 200 objects
SOFTWARE PRECISION : 24bit, 0.08 arcsec calculations
COMMUNICATION PORTS : RS-232 communication port on hand control, Autoguider port, Aux port
TRACKING RATES : Sidereal, Solar and Lunar
